James Cameron currently has the world’s number one movie with “Avatar: Fire and Ash.” While discussing the film in a recent interview, the acclaimed director opened up about his relationship with his wife, Suzy Amis.

He described their relationship during a conversation with The Hollywood Reporter. Cameron said, “It’s us walking around the house in socks, being voracious readers, building fires, and hanging out — after 30 years, there’s never a moment we don’t have something to talk about.”

During the interview, Amis also discussed Cameron going to the bottom of the Mariana Trench using a submersible in 2012. The former actress said she was “beyond nervous I would never see him again.” Still, she recalled his excitement because he was “just so excited; like a little kid. He’d been working on it for years, and you can’t hold that back from somebody.”

Notably, Cameron used the craft’s radio to say “I love you, baby. I love you, wife… all the way from the heart of the ocean.”


James Cameron Recently Revealed His Wife’s Reaction to ‘Avatar’

Cameron’s first “Avatar” movie was released in 2009 to critical acclaim and strong box-office figures. Now, 16 years later, the third film has been released in theaters, and he hopes to make two more. 

Cameron spoke to Empire in 2025 and revealed how his wife reacted to “Avatar: Fire and Ash” after watching it for the first time. He said, “My wife watched the whole thing from end to end. She had kept herself away from it, and I wasn’t showing her bits and pieces as we went along. This was Dec. 22.

She bawled for four hours. She kept trying to get her shit back together so she could tell me specific reactions, and then she’d just tear up and start crying again. Finally, I’m like, ‘Honey, I’ve got to go to bed. Sorry, we’ll talk about it some other time.’”


The New Movie Is a Major Success

“Avatar: Fire and Ash” follows 2022’s “Way of Water.” Now, three years later,the public still has interest in the franchise as before. Currently, the new one has a “fresh” 66% on Rotten Tomatoes from critics and a healthy 91% rating from audiences.

According to IGN, “Avatar: Fire and Ash” debuted with an impressive $345 million at the global box office. While its opening gross is higher than the previous film’s, the latest installment in the franchise is expected to play in theaters for quite some time.

If Disney moves ahead with plans for the fourth and fifth movies in the franchise, they are expected in 2029 and 2031, respectively.
